Summary: Doraemon: Nobita in the Wan-Nyan Spacetime Odyssey is a 2004 Japanese animated film based on the popular Doraemon manga and anime series. The story follows Nobita, a young boy, and his robotic cat companion Doraemon as they embark on a time-traveling adventure to a world inhabited by anthropomorphic cats and dogs. Nobita and his friends must navigate this unique world, facing challenges and uncovering the secrets of the Wan-Nyan civilization. The film explores themes of friendship, self-discovery, and the importance of respecting different cultures and ways of life.
